The first thing to realize is that not only big changes will make a difference. Even very small changes can change the overall look of the room quite dramatically. If you don’t know what to do to make your room look different then why not try doing some simple things before you go overboard. Just try moving the furniture around, the placement of furniture can make your room look big or small.

You could also add the illusion of space by adding some extra mirrors on the wall. Decorative mirrors can normally be stuck on the surround so you don’t have to worry about any holes. You can also change the curtains so that you can allow more light in. All of these things may seem tiny, however they will make a huge difference.

A lick of paint

Paint is evenhandedly cheap but makes a lot of difference to a room, a new color on the surround will make your room look completely different. If you wanted you could even choose the type of paint which is cushy to clean, this is a godsend for those of you with children! To choose colors visit your local DIY store and get some sample color swatches.

You shouldn’t try experimenting with your walls, you should try to decide what you are going to do using your samples. Just try out several things in your mind, you don’t know what it will look like before you try it out with a sample. Planning is vital for the success of your project.
